What Not to Tell Your Doctor?


7 Lies We Tell Our Doctors

For many years since rehabilitation has been established as an
ethical profession and gained broad credence people
have believed that they could and should tell their doctor
everything even remotely pertinent to their health and that
it was held in the strictest confidence. Furthermore, how
can the physician make precise judgments when leading or
significant data is missing? This principles worked very
well until relatively recently but there now exists a breach
of this trust that habitancy should know about and this
breach has industrialized from the arrival of third party
investigations into people's backgrounds. Your medical
records are no longer confidential because you are forced to
reveal them. Let us look at some scenarios.

When visiting your doctor's office on a Monday not feeling
well you tell him/her that you occasionally drink a half
case of beer over the weekend. Believing in the
confidentially of your records you forget about it. Some
time later when you apply for life assurance the company
requires you to sign a issue for your curative records. (No
release, no application.) The underwriters witness your
records, note the extra beer, and subsequently rate your
premiums higher making you pay extra for decades, thousands
of dollars.

You complain to your physician of recurrent chest pain.
Investigation reveals nothing, the ache resolves
permanently and you have no added follow-up to document
the benign resolution. all is O.K. Ah, but not
really. Those words sit there enduringly in the record.
Later you apply for a mortgage or health assurance or life
insurance, signing a issue of your records. You are turned
down flat or at least rated a higher premium.

Perhaps you have chance to mention to your physician that you
have stress, marital discord, job problems, and
mental/emotional problems, etc. You later apply for a job
requiring safety clearance or background checks. These
jobs are many and comprise police, safety and just about
any job spirited real responsibility. Despite having
resolved the problems guess who might not get the job?
You may never find out why, either.

You injure your hand and you admit to your physician that you
punched a wall in anger. It could be the only time you ever
did something like that but guess what? Those words will
sit there forever and be taken as evidence of emotional
instability. Want to try for a responsible job?

It actually is a shame to see man pay higher
life assurance premiums for decades or be passed over for a
job they actually want because of an entry in their medical
record.

What can be done about this dilemma? (Webster: A predicament
that defies a satisfactory solution.) Your concerns must be
balanced against the doctor's need for data and his
real need to document what he/she closed and why. A
correct clarification would be very welcome but one is not
apparent.

The best advent might be the following: Tell your doctor
the truth and discuss with him/her your concerns regarding
your record arrival back to hurt you and how this can be
managed
in the best way. In the case of your qoute turning out
to be benign then make sure the record reflects this
outcome and
is satisfactory to you At That Time. Don't be required to
scramble around years later trying to precise it. That's
lame at best and you probably won't even get a chance.
Besides, even doctors don't live forever.

If your qoute turns out not to be benign, then there is no
choice but to have it in your record. That's life.

When faced with a dilemma all one can do is make the most
carefully determined decision one can. Work with your doctor
and try to regain a succeed that is best for you. After all,
it's your life.

Just be careful out there.

What is Poop?

Have you ever wondered what poop positively is? About 75% of your average poop is water, although this will vary depending on the person. Water is absorbed out of fecal material as it passes straight through the large intestine, so the longer you take to "go," the drier your poop will be.

The remaining 25% is comprised of dead bacteria that helped us Ant. Eject our food, living bacteria, protein, undigested food residue (also known as fiber), waste material from food, cellular linings, fats, cholesterol, salts, protein, and substances released from the liver and the intestines (such as mucus).

What Makes a salutary Poop?

Your feces are a clear indicator of the health of your gastrointestinal tract. Dr. Mehmet Oz says, "At the end of the day you can analyze your body positively effectively by seeing at what comes out of your body."

So what should you look for? A salutary poop will be:
Golden brown, which is due to pigments formed by the bacteria in the gut and bile from the liver. You want to make sure the color is normal because that tells you a lot about what's going on in your gastrointestinal tract (more on color below). Formed into one long shape. Dr. Michael Levitt, an Australian colorectal surgeon who has written a book called The Bowel Book, says that the salutary human stool resembles the shape and consistency (although not the same color) of an unripe banana. Dr. Oz says " You don't want [pieces]." Some experts disagree, saying they don't have to be well- formed. Patrick Donovan, N.D., a naturopath in Seattle, Wa says "Stools don't have to be well- formed logs. They can disperse in the toilet water; they can break down." Nearly odorless. About 1 to 2 inches in diameter and 18 inches long.
What About Other Colors?

Sometimes we don't see that "golden guru," and are faced with something else instead. Here's some comprehension into what those other colors might mean.
Black: Feces can be black if dried blood is gift in it from internal bleeding in the upper digestive tract. See a doctor if this is the case. Very Dark Brown: Drinking wine the night before may succeed in dark brown poop. This could also be the succeed of eating too much salt, or not sufficient vegetables. Yellow: One health that can cause yellow poop is an infection known as giardia, a perilous infection that can spread to others. Someone else cause of yellow poop may be a health known as Gilbert's syndrome. See your doctor if you are consistently seeing yellow poop. Green: Babies often have green poop when they are given food for the first time. Children may have green or blue poop from sure illnesses or from ingesting food colorings. Adults may also have green poop if they eat large amounts of green, leafy vegetables or if they eat large amounts of foods with green food coloring. Light green poop may indicate excessive sugar in the diet. Green feces can also occur with diarrhea if bile salts pass straight through the intestine unchanged. Again, see a doctor if you are concerned! White/pale: Feces can appear white or pale after drinking barium sulfate, which is often given to patients getting an X-ray of the digestive tract. A white or pale stool may also be an indication of problems with the gallbladder or liver. Red: spicy red in the feces may be indicative of active bleeding, perhaps the succeed of hemorrhoids. A magenta color may succeed form eating intense red food coloring, or red foods such as beets.
How Often Should I Poop?

Ah - the big question! Experts disagree on how often a someone should poop. The National design for Diabetes, Kidney, and Digestive Diseases says three times a week is normal and salutary for some people. According to Ayurveda, an old Indian curative system, once a day is ideal. Other experts advocate once or twice a day, while still others say a someone should have a bowel movement within two to three hours of a major meal- -or two to three times a day. So you can see that it positively depends on who you talk to. My personal idea is that you above all want to be quarterly in your pooping schedule, and that one poop a day is ideal.

When someone poops four times a day or more and the poop has a liquid consistency, this is referred to as diarrhea. When someone poops less than two or three days a week and the poop is hard, dry, and difficult to pass, this is known as constipation.

What's the Deal with Corn?

It's funny, so it's Ok to laugh. But most population I know have experienced it and they ask why it is that when you eat corn, the next time you poop there it is again! There are a join of reasons for this. One is that most of us do not completely chew our food. Someone else spicy tidbit I've learned that there is an outer coating on corn that is made up of indigestible cellulose. This outer coating slips off the inner kernel and, since it's indigestible, passes straight through the gut intact. It then emerges seeing like a whole kernel, even though it's just the outer skin. The inside of the kernel is starchy and digestible, and that is the part that we succeed in chewing and digesting.

Ruptured Cyst Symptoms

A ruptured ovarian cyst occurs when the cyst grows too large. An ovarian cyst is ordinarily a membrane filled with a clear liquid, kind of like a bubble. When the cyst grows, it stretches the membrane. If it keeps growing, ultimately the membrane can not hold all things in, and so it ruptures. This then releases the liquid inside.

When the cyst ruptures, you will first feel a sharp, intense pain. It will be highly intense. You likely will not be able to talk or move. Usually, this subsides in a few minutes and is followed by a burning. This is caused by the liquid irritating the surrounding area.

In some cases, you may also start bleeding. This is especially true if you had an endometrial cyst. This will be like a period, only ordinarily in the middle of your cycle.

If the ruptured cyst goes untreated, the biggest risk of infection. If this sets in, you'll have a fever,chills,and sometimes even symptoms of shock. This is why it foremost to seek healing medicine as soon as you calculate you have a ruptured cyst.

Ovarian Torsion

With ovarian torsion the cyst grows large adequate to cause the ovary to twist downwards. This cuts off the blood supply, which will cause intense pain. If it's not treated right away, the ovary could die and cause additional complications.

When to Seek healing Attention

A good rule of thumb is to palpate your physician any time your pain increases drastically. While some women will palpate constant pain with a large ovarian cyst, if it ruptures or twists, the pain will get much worse. It's best to call your physician right away to rule out a question then wait and see if it goes away, because you could get a much worse complication.

Generally, the medicine for a ruptured cyst is to start on antibiotics right away and stay in the hospital overnight to be observed to make sure you don't have internal bleeding. Most women do not, but if you do, you may need surgical operation to fix it. Ovarian torsion will want surgical operation to fix.
